Currently it is prohibitively expensive for independent developers to
create and port mobile applications across a wide range of handsets.
Developers therefore target only a few devices, seriously limiting their
opportunity for revenue. Today, most make a choice of Apple’s iPhone as it
has a high market share, a solid SDK and an attractive business model,
provided the developer can ensure that their product does not get lost in the
daunting catalogue size. However the market for mobile applications is much
bigger than just iPhone, if only developers could find a cost-effective way
of creating applications for the wide array of operating systems (OS’s) and
devices.
To solve this problem, Ideaworks Labs is now licensing its cross-platform
Airplay SDK, enabling indie developers to deploy applications across hundreds
of smartphones and featurephones at an affordable licensing cost. Airplay SDK
4.0 allows them to compile their application once to native CPU instructions,
then deploy with a single click to all iPhone, Android, Symbian, Windows
Mobile and BREW devices. Airplay takes care of the vagaries of the various
underlying OS’s so that developers need not be steeped in detail; it also
deals with handset differences such as screen size and input type, again
simplifying the task for the developer.
Indie developers can now multiply their addressable market by over 10
times, from 50m Apple devices to the installed base of over half a billion
smartphones and featurephones globally, as Airplay SDK slashes the costs of
porting and testing almost to zero. By reducing such costs, more budget can
be poured into development of better user experiences and sharper marketing,
again increasing the developer’s revenue opportunity.
